As the popularity of vaping continues to rise, concerns about its potential impact on health and well-being have garnered significant attention. One area of particular interest is how vaping affects energy levels. Many individuals wonder: does vaping have an influence on our energy levels, and if so, in what ways?
Before delving into the specifics, it's essential to understand what vaping entails. Vaping involves inhaling and exhaling vapor produced by an electronic cigarette or similar device. The vapor typically contains nicotine, flavorings, and other chemicals. While vaping is often promoted as a safer alternative to traditional smoking, its effects on various aspects of health are still being studied.
When it comes to energy levels, the relationship with vaping is complex. Nicotine, a common component in vape liquids, is a stimulant that can temporarily increase alertness and focus. For some individuals, this boost in cognitive function may translate to a perceived increase in energy levels. However, the effects of nicotine can vary widely from person to person.
Despite the initial stimulatory effects of nicotine, there is evidence to suggest that long-term vaping could have negative implications for energy levels. Chronic nicotine use has been linked to disruptions in sleep patterns, which can lead to fatigue and decreased energy during the day. Additionally, nicotine withdrawal symptoms, such as irritability and lethargy, can further impact energy levels in individuals who vape regularly.
Furthermore, the other chemicals present in vape liquids may also play a role in energy levels. Some flavorings and additives could have unknown effects on metabolism and overall energy regulation. Research on the long-term consequences of these substances is still limited, leaving many questions unanswered.
It's important to note that individual responses to vaping can vary based on factors such as genetics, overall health, and vaping habits. Some people may experience a significant decline in energy levels with vaping, while others may not notice any substantial changes.
